summaryrefslogtreecommitdiff
path: root/pear/PEAR/Command/Package.php
diff options
context:
space:
mode:
authorTomas V.V.Cox <cox@php.net>2003-06-07 16:45:53 +0000
committerTomas V.V.Cox <cox@php.net>2003-06-07 16:45:53 +0000
commit106a27723979f7f4161340ab5dd1dc003bf2c64e (patch)
treeb5621082d7e149fa228e365b75ab2f4566768150 /pear/PEAR/Command/Package.php
parent0a2968a75fd710bf91b12d4e9c10b4932e1b5463 (diff)
downloadphp-git-106a27723979f7f4161340ab5dd1dc003bf2c64e.tar.gz
Added better error message to run-tests
Diffstat (limited to 'pear/PEAR/Command/Package.php')
-rw-r--r--pear/PEAR/Command/Package.php9
1 files changed, 6 insertions, 3 deletions
diff --git a/pear/PEAR/Command/Package.php b/pear/PEAR/Command/Package.php
index ed0fb671c6..a8a2c46b0a 100644
--- a/pear/PEAR/Command/Package.php
+++ b/pear/PEAR/Command/Package.php
@@ -442,11 +442,14 @@ Wrote: /usr/src/redhat/RPMS/i386/PEAR::Net_Socket-1.0-1.i386.rpm
putenv("TEST_PHP_EXECUTABLE=$php");
$ip = ini_get("include_path");
$ps = OS_WINDOWS ? ';' : ':';
- $run_tests = $this->config->get('php_dir') . DIRECTORY_SEPARATOR . 'run-tests.php';
+ $run_tests = $rtsts = $this->config->get('php_dir') . DIRECTORY_SEPARATOR . 'run-tests.php';
if (!file_exists($run_tests)) {
$run_tests = PEAR_INSTALL_DIR . DIRECTORY_SEPARATOR . 'run-tests.php';
if (!file_exists($run_tests)) {
- return $this->raiseError("No `run-tests.php' file found");
+ return $this->raiseError("No `run-tests.php' file found at $rtsts. You need ".
+ "to copy there the run-tests.php file located ".
+ "inside the sources of your php distribution package, ".
+ "in order to make this command available.");
}
}
$plist = implode(" ", $params);
@@ -650,7 +653,7 @@ Wrote: /usr/src/redhat/RPMS/i386/PEAR::Net_Socket-1.0-1.i386.rpm
fwrite($wp, $spec_contents);
fclose($wp);
$this->ui->outputData("Wrote RPM spec file $spec_file", $command);
-
+
return true;
}